Dr. Edward Brown
Chief Executive Officer
Bricolage Academy- New Orleans, LA
Dr. Edward Brown currently serves as Chief Executive Officer of Bricolage Academy, a K–8 charter management organization located in the historic Tremé neighborhood of New Orleans that serves students from across the city. A native New Orleanian, Dr. Brown began his career in New Orleans Public Schools as a special education, science, and high school biology instructor. He earned a Bachelor’s degree from Nicholls State University, a Master’s in Urban Education from Southern University at New Orleans, and a Doctor of Education in Executive Leadership from the University of Holy Cross. He also participated in the New Leaders for New Schools Aspiring Principals Fellowship. Throughout his career, Dr. Brown has held leadership roles in both charter and district-run schools, including helping lead one of New Orleans’ early charter schools and overseeing schools in underserved communities where his leadership contributed to significant student growth. He has also served as Executive Director of Program Implementation at New Leaders, Inc., and most recently as Director of School Support for New Orleans Public Schools, supporting charter leaders in strengthening financial, operational, and academic outcomes.
